Tropical tangents for complete intersection curves

We consider the tropicalization of tangent lines to a complete intersection curve X in ℙn. Under mild hypotheses, we describe a procedure for computing the tropicalization of the image of the Gauss map of X in terms of the tropicalizations of the hypersurfaces cutting out X. We apply this to obtain descriptions of the tropicalization of the dual variety X∗ and tangential variety τ(X) of X. In particular, we are able to compute the degrees of X∗and τ(X) and the Newton polytope of τ(X) without using any elimination theory.
